We have a .Net web (ASPX) application running and we
encounter the following error.

"The server was unable to logon the Windows NT
account 'IMANYW2KSVR6\ASPNET' due to the following error:
Logon failure: unknown user name or bad password. The
data is the error code."

We encounter this error inconsistently where it loads the
pages without any errors but on certain clicks we
encounter this error and it is not related to a specific
scenario but can happen in most of the pages which has
server calls.

Please let us what need to be changed to avoid this error.
